Since size estimates are stored as wrapped ranges, we call compat::wrap()
to convert from the now-standard unwrapped ranges back to wrapped ranges.
However, compat::wrap() relies on the ranges being in sorted order,
but our input is not. This leads to a crash as we find an unexpected
empty token in the middle of the vector.
Sort it so compat::wrap() works as expected.

Under the hood, the selectable::add_and_get_index() function
deliberately filters out duplicate columns. This causes
simple_selector::get_output_row() to return a row with all duplicate
columns filtered out, which triggers and assertion because of row
mismatch with metadata (which contains the duplicate columns).
The fix is rather simple: just make selection::from_selectors() use
selection_with_processing if the number of selectors and column
definitions doesn't match -- like Apache Cassandra does.

By default, io checker will cause Scylla to shutdown if it finds
specific system errors. Right now, io checker isn't flexible
enough to allow a specialized handler. For example, we don't want
to Scylla to shutdown if there's an permission problem when
uploading new files from upload dir. This desired flexibility is
made possible here by allowing a handler parameter to io check
functions and also changing existing code to take advantage of it.

In original implementation the continuity flag indicated that cache has
full information about the range the between current partition and the
one following it, hence when evicting an entry the one preceeding it
had to have its continuity flag cleared.
This was changed, however, and now the continuiy flag tells whether the
cache is continuous between the current element and the one before it.
This means that eviction code needs to clear the flag for the entry
directly following the evicted one.

We calculate two sizes during the allocation: "size", which is the
in-segment size of this mutation, and "s", which is that plus the
overhead. cycle() must be called with the latter, not the former, as
doing otherwise may lead to buffer overflows.

"This patchset reworks the commitlog logic to better handle conditions in
which we are getting requests faster than the disk can handle. It does
this by building a wall around the commitlog and only allowing
allocations to proceed when we are under the desired memory threshold.
The main advantage of that is that we can now easily set the commitlog
to work at disk speed, more or less allowing an "one byte in for each
byte out" approach instead of depending on the current cycle to finish.
As a result, max latencies are greatly reduced.
Testing Results
===============
To test this, I have ran a workload that times out frequently. That
workload use 10 threads to write 100 partitions (to isolate from the
effects of the memtable introduced latencies) in a loop and each
partition is 2MB in size.
After 10 minutes running this load, we are left with the following
percentiles:
latency mean : 51.9 [WRITE:51.9]
latency median : 9.8 [WRITE:9.8]
latency 95th percentile : 125.6 [WRITE:125.6]
latency 99th percentile : 1184.0 [WRITE:1184.0]
latency 99.9th percentile : 1991.2 [WRITE:1991.2]
latency max : 2338.2 [WRITE:2338.2]
After this patch:
latency mean : 54.9 [WRITE:54.9]
latency median : 43.5 [WRITE:43.5]
latency 95th percentile : 126.9 [WRITE:126.9]
latency 99th percentile : 253.9 [WRITE:253.9]
latency 99.9th percentile : 364.6 [WRITE:364.6]
latency max : 471.4 [WRITE:471.4]
I have run this with larger sizes as well, and it generally performs
much better than the baseline version. For sizes up to 5MB, I have seen
no timeouts in my setup. After that, I see some timeouts. Buffer
splitting is expected to make this better.
Aside from performance testing, this was also tested with batch and
periodic mode for various requests sizes."

scylla-blocktune is a script that parses scylla.yaml and tunes the data file
and commitlog directories it references.
Tuning includes:
- set the I/O scheduler to noop
- disable merging
- tune dependent devices (like RAID members)

The current chunk size of 256 gives a 50% probability of a 128k read or
write getting split into two accesses. This reduces efficiency and
increases latency.
Change the chunk size to 1MB, with a 12% probability of cross-member
access.
